What is the Goethe B1 Certificate?
Before discussing costs, it's necessary to comprehend what the Goethe B1 Certificate involves. It is an evaluation conducted by the Goethe-Institut, one of the most trusted institutions for German language learning. The B1 level represents an intermediate level on the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). Attaining this level symbolizes that a person can communicate efficiently in everyday situations, comprehend the main points of conversations, and produce easy written texts.
Breakdown of Costs Associated with the Goethe B1 Certificate
The costs associated with the Goethe B1 Certificate can vary substantially based on a number of factors, including the nation of examination, registration charges, preparatory courses, and extra products. Below is an in-depth breakdown of the expenses included.
| Part | Approximated Cost (in GBP) |
|---|---|
| Examination Fee | ₤ 150 - ₤ 250 |
| Preparatory Course (6-12 weeks) | ₤ 300 - ₤ 800 |
| Study Materials |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Registration Fee | ₤ 20 - ₤ 50 |
| Total Estimated Cost | ₤ 520 - ₤ 1,250 |
1. Examination Fee
The main expense connected with obtaining the Goethe B1 Certificate is the assessment charge. The charge can vary from ₤ 150 to ₤ 250 depending on the location of the exam center and the expenses set by the Goethe-Institut because particular region. It is a good idea to inspect the official Goethe-Institut website or contact local exam centers for the most precise rates.
2. Preparatory Courses
Many candidates decide to enroll in preparatory courses before taking the evaluation. These courses can vary from 6 to twelve weeks and are generally used by language schools or the Goethe-Institut itself. Prices can vary extensively, from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800, based on the course's intensity, duration, and location.
3. Study Materials
Buying quality study products is necessary for appropriate preparation. The cost for books, workbooks, and online resources can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, depending upon the resources selected. Some prospects may likewise select complimentary online resources, which can help lessen costs.
4. Registration Fee
In addition to the evaluation cost, some exam centers might need a registration cost, normally ranging from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. This fee is generally non-refundable and covers administrative expenses connected to the registration process.
Overall Estimated Cost
When all these elements are combined, the total estimated expense for getting the Goethe B1 Certificate can vary from roughly ₤ 520 to ₤ 1,250. This range will vary depending upon individual options relating to preparatory courses and research study products.
Factors Influencing Cost
When thinking about the expense of the Goethe B1 Certificate, a number of aspects can influence the overall expense:
- Location: Prices for examination and preparatory courses can differ considerably based on the nation or city.
- Course Type: Intensive courses might be more expensive than basic courses.
- Learning Preferences: Some individuals may choose personal tutoring, which can cost substantially more than group classes.
- Schedule of Discounts: Various language schools may use discounts for early registration, students, or group registrations.
